Job summary

A leading telecommunications company in Singapore is seeking a Project Engineer for their Data Centre operations. The ideal candidate will have a diploma in Mechanical or Electrical Engineering and be responsible for developing maintenance schedules, managing system reliability, and coordinating project execution. The role includes emergency support and ensuring fire protection compliance, providing a great opportunity for career growth in a dynamic environment.

Qualifications

  • A diploma in Mechanical / Electrical/ Electronics/ Instrumentation Engineering/ Building Services.
  • Ability to work effectively with team and third-party vendors.
  • Self-driven, enthusiastic and willing to learn.
  • Ability to multi-task, work under pressure and within tight deadlines.

Responsibilities

  • Work closely with Subject Matter Experts to develop maintenance schedules.
  • Manage system maintenance program to ensure reliability.
  • Coordinate with OEMs and vendors for maintenance activities.
  • Develop project plans, schedules and budgets.
  • Implement tech refresh programs for optimal system operation.
  • Support during emergency and critical events.
  • Ensure fire protection systems are compliant.
